Most
of the larger roofing companies purchased their own dump trailers with the
intention of saving lots of money dumping roofing debris themselves. Allow Express Roll off Dumpsters, your local
dumpster company in Palm Bay and the surrounding cities in Brevard County,
Florida to break down the actual costs to our self-employed roofing
contractors. Please bear in mind we are
assuming your dump trailer is owned outright in this scenario without a monthly
payment.

- We can save your roofing company on fuel costs. That’s right, good old gas is a hefty expense
every month- we are certain of this.
These trips from job site to the dump (depending on where the re-roofs or
roof repairs is located may be $20 - $50 dollars in fuel/per trip.
-
We can save roofing contractors precious payroll expenses. The average roofer makes $15.60 per hour according to and this does not include his overtime wages,
workman’s compensation insurance, the 941 payroll contributions we business
owners pay, re-employment, and/or any other benefits that an employer may
invest in their staff. Trips to and from
the dump, providing the lines move rather quickly can take two to two and a
half hours. With just one employee in
the truck dumping these materials this can cost your company $30 - $45/per trip.

-
Save your sense of smell. The dump stinks. It’s free
to dump roofing debris; but it is gross.
Your trucks will get dirty, it smells, and the seagulls love to take a
dump on your windshield.

-
Save on mileage which in turn leads to breakdowns with the
additional wear and tear on your truck- not to mention the heavy hauling your
vehicle is doing by towing the extra weight around. At close to $.60/mile ($.575 per mile to be exact). A 43 mile round trip is going to cost you
roughly $25 in wear and tear figures the IRS and we can assume this is a
“low-ball” number.

- Self-employed Roofing Contractors can also save on Workman’s
compensation of $18.62 per hundred spent.
For every 2 trips at the dump (which may be how many times you go for
one small roofing job) we can save you close to $20 right here.

-
Save on Trips from job site to the dump. If your dump trailer is filled to the gills you can maybe haul 5
tons of debris (equivalent to 8 yards), whereas with our rolloff dumpsters, you

- Express Roll off Dumpsters can save you money on tire
replacement. We all know the dump is
loaded with nails. How many times have
you had to replace a tire(s) just because you drove to the local landfill? This can be costly, ranging from $120 - $220
per tire, plus labor and possible roadside assistance costs.

- Save on DOT fines. Tarping your trailer can be a pain but could lead to costly fines
if you neglect to do so. These fees and fines can cost time and up to $170 . Your Company can also be subject to other
moving violations and/or lawsuits due to this.
If your tarp isn’t properly secured you run the risk of causing
accidents on the road and getting charged for littering. Not to mention your auto insurance rate can
go up.
